Wall Street Climbs as Dow Reclaims 50,000 Psychological Threshold

U.S. equities extended their upward march on Thursday, shaking off an early-session dip as strong buying interest pushed major averages back into positive territory. Investor confidence remained resilient, with blue-chip giants leading a midday reversal that propelled the Dow Jones Industrial Average back above a critical milestone. By early afternoon, the market snapshot reflected steady gains across the board: the S&P 500 rose 32.18 points (0.43%) to 7,547.78, while the Nasdaq Composite added 110.86 points (0.41%) to 26,945.80.

Dow Jones Industrial Average (INDU)

The DJIA index demonstrated robust resilience today, completely returning to its opening level after weathering an initial drop early in the session. The underlying momentum continues to point firmly to the upside, and the index is currently climbing back above the major 50,000 mark. Successfully sustaining a daily close above this critical psychological threshold would solidify the bulls’ control and open the path for further upward extension.

Carnival Corporation & plc (CCL)

Carnival Corporation shares have pulled back to reach our ascending trend line and the key purple box support zone for a technical retest. Upon entering this structural cluster, the share price displayed strong bounce reactions, signaling a solid influx of buying demand. This sharp rejection of lower prices could mark the official beginning of a fresh bullish leg. This development presents a well-defined tactical setup; traders could use this chance to accumulate or add to long positions, keeping a protective stop placement safely below the purple box area.
